Introduction to the Upper East Side

The Upper East Side is located between Central Park and the East River, stretching from 59th Street to 96th Street. Over the years, it has become a cultural hub, home to world-renowned museums, upscale shopping, top-tier dining, and historic landmarks. While it has a reputation for being home to old-money families, the neighborhood also attracts new residents with its stylish residences and vibrant energy.

Important Places to Visit in the Upper East Side

The Upper East Side is packed with notable places to visit, from cultural landmarks to hidden gems that offer something for everyone. Here’s a look at some of the must-see destinations:

1. The Metropolitan Museum of Art

Commonly known as “The Met,” this is one of the world’s most prestigious art museums, housing over 5,000 years of art from various cultures and periods. From ancient Egyptian relics to Renaissance masterpieces, The Met is a must-visit for any art lover.

2. Guggenheim Museum

Designed by Frank Lloyd Wright, the Guggenheim Museum is an architectural marvel and home to an impressive collection of modern and contemporary art. Its unique spiral design makes it a visual spectacle in itself.

3. Central Park

Bordering the Upper East Side, Central Park is one of the world’s most famous urban parks. Visitors can enjoy walking trails, boating on the lake, the Central Park Zoo, and iconic spots like Bethesda Terrace and the Bow Bridge.

4. Madison Avenue

Madison Avenue is the epicenter of high-end shopping. From Chanel and Gucci to Hermès and Cartier, fashion enthusiasts will find themselves in luxury retail heaven.

5. The Frick Collection

This elegant museum is housed in the former mansion of industrialist Henry Clay Frick and features European paintings, sculptures, and decorative arts. The Frick is one of the best places to enjoy art in a more intimate setting.

6. Carl Schurz Park

A hidden gem on the Upper East Side, this park offers scenic views of the East River, lush gardens, and a playground. It’s also home to Gracie Mansion, the official residence of the Mayor of New York City.

7. Roosevelt Island Tram

The Roosevelt Island Tram provides a unique way to see the city, offering sweeping views of the East River, Manhattan, and beyond.

Important Events in the Upper East Side

The Upper East Side hosts a variety of high-profile events and social gatherings that are well worth attending if you’re in town at the right time. Some of the most notable events include:

1. The Met Gala

Hosted annually at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, the Met Gala is one of the most exclusive fashion events in the world. Celebrities and fashion icons gather to raise funds for the museum’s Costume Institute, dressed in stunning and often avant-garde outfits.

2. Museum Mile Festival

Each June, the museums along Museum Mile open their doors for free to the public, accompanied by street festivities, live music, and art demonstrations. It’s a fantastic opportunity to explore some of the city’s best cultural institutions without the usual ticket cost.

3. New York Fashion Week

4. Central Park SummerStage

This annual music festival takes place in Central Park and features a range of live performances, from indie bands to classical orchestras. It’s one of the best ways to enjoy music in a natural setting.

How to Explore the Upper East Side

Exploring the Upper East Side is an enjoyable experience, as it offers a perfect blend of cultural landmarks, high-end shopping, fine dining, and serene parks. There are several ways to navigate this beautiful neighborhood, each offering its unique perspective:

1. On Foot

Walking around the Upper East Side is the best way to take in its beauty. Strolling through tree-lined streets, you’ll pass by historical brownstones, charming boutiques, and hidden cafes. Take a leisurely walk down Museum Mile or venture into Central Park for a peaceful escape.

2. By Bike

If you’re feeling active, renting a bike is a great way to explore the Upper East Side. With bike lanes available on most streets, you can easily cycle from one end of the neighborhood to the other. Don’t forget to bike around Central Park for a scenic ride.

3. Public Transportation

The Upper East Side is well-connected by public transportation. Subway lines like the 4, 5, 6, and Q make it easy to get around and explore other parts of Manhattan. Buses are also a reliable option for getting around within the neighborhood.

Accommodations in the Upper East Side

The Upper East Side is home to some of New York’s most luxurious hotels and accommodations. Whether you’re seeking a high-end stay or a more budget-friendly option, there’s something to suit every traveler’s needs.

1. The Pierre, A Taj Hotel

Located near Central Park, The Pierre is an iconic luxury hotel that has hosted celebrities and dignitaries for decades. With its elegant design, top-tier amenities, and impeccable service, The Pierre offers a quintessential Upper East Side experience.

2. The Mark Hotel

Known for its modern art deco design and stylish ambiance, The Mark is one of the most prestigious hotels on the Upper East Side. Its proximity to Madison Avenue shopping and The Met makes it a perfect choice for culture enthusiasts.

3. The Carlyle, A Rosewood Hotel

This timeless hotel exudes old-world charm and sophistication. With its luxurious suites, refined dining options, and live jazz performances, The Carlyle is a favorite among those looking for an intimate and classy stay.

4. Budget-Friendly Options

While the Upper East Side is known for luxury, there are also budget-friendly accommodations like boutique hotels and Airbnb rentals that provide a more affordable yet comfortable stay.

Dining in the Upper East Side

The Upper East Side is a paradise for food lovers, offering an array of dining options that range from Michelin-starred restaurants to cozy cafes and trendy brunch spots. Here are some culinary highlights you won’t want to miss:

1. Daniel

A two-Michelin-starred restaurant, Daniel offers French cuisine in an elegant setting. It’s perfect for a special occasion or a luxurious dining experience.

2. Sant Ambroeus

This Italian restaurant and café is a favorite for Upper East Siders seeking delicious coffee, pastries, and classic Italian dishes. The chic ambiance and friendly service make it a must-visit.

3. Café Boulud

Another culinary gem, Café Boulud is known for its seasonal French-American menu and impeccable service. Whether you’re stopping by for brunch or dinner, you’re in for a treat.

4. Jones Wood Foundry

For a more laid-back experience, this British pub offers comfort food and craft beers in a cozy setting. It’s a great spot for a casual meal with friends.
